George Hunter Terrett

Born: October 15, 1807

Birthplace: Fairfax County, Virginia

Father: George Hunter Terrett Sr. 1778 – 1842

Mother: Hannah Ashton Butler Terrett 1785 – 1860

Wife: Margaret L. Stuart
(Buried: National Memorial Park, Falls Church, Virginia)​

Children:

John W. Terrett​
(Buried: National Memorial Park, Falls Church, Virginia)​

Occupation before War:

1830 – 1861: Served in the United States Marine Corps​

Civil War Career:

1861: Colonel in the Provisional Army of Confederate States​
1861: Acted as Brigade Commander in Northern Virginia​
1861: Resigned as Colonel on August 22, 1861

1861 – 1864: Major Confederate States Marine Corps​
1864 – 1865: Temporarily Colonel in the CSA Marine Corps​
1865: Captured near Amelia Courthouse, Virginia on April 5, 1865​

Occupation after War:

Farmer near Alexandria, Virginia​

Died: November 27, 1875

Place of Death: Oakland Plantation, near Alexandria, Virginia

Age at time of Death: 68 years old

Burial Place: National Memorial Park, Falls Church, Virginia
Plot: Fountain Court​
